Experienced printmaker Jenny Mason-Gunning has created an illustrated ‘recipe’ book for printmakers. It is full of colourful explanatory photos and is the first handbook to provide extensive step-by-step instructions for each step of every process. It is suitable for makers of all levels from complete beginners to experienced printmakers and teachers, both in their own studio or at home.
All the classic printmaking methods are included: intaglio etching, drypoint, mezzotint, linocut, photographic printmaking, collagraph, woodblock, engraving, monotype, monoprint and viscosity printing. Each method includes easy-to-follow explanations, required materials, troubleshooting techniques and is peppered with hints and tips to help you throughout your creative journey.
There is also plenty of information on setting up your studio and printing press, preparing your printing paper, hand printing, editioning, framing, cleaning, plus a comprehensive glossary of specialist terms for easy reference. Advice is also given on traditional inking and wiping techniques and their contemporary shortcuts.
Jenny Mason-Gunning has a degree in specialist printmaking and a lifelong passion for the process. Working alongside her team at Ironbridge Fine Arts – a family-run studio with over 40 years of experience – Jenny offers expert tuition, editioning, commissions, workshops, and world-renowned Gunning etching presses.
